Stacking Boats & Fisherman Pails Stacking boats for our transportation water table!  Fisherman pails for our fishing for letters game!  They've also got the pails in a TON of other colors, including cute Valentine's Day ones and primary colors.  I use the primary colored ones to hold supplies for our color-coded table groups. Double-Sided Dry Erase Boards Glad I found some more of these, I needed to restock a bit!  :)  And of course they have the dry erase markers, and the mini magnetic dry erasers which are absolutely amazing. Art: Sea Scene Sponge Painting Who doesn't love painting with sponges?  The kiddos used two different colors of blue and sponges to make the water.  I loved how ripply the sponges made the water look!  After those dried, they drew a way to travel on water.  I could really tell how much they had learned about different kinds of water transportation from what I saw.  :)  I bet you can guess which one is my favorite...
